Homes in Ripley Cove are rarely offered for sale, making 9 Transom Court an exceptional opportunity to experience true waterfront living in one of Charleston's most central and sought-after marina communities. Designed by Darryl Cobb and custom built by Sintra Homes, this three-story residence offers 3,648 square feet of thoughtfully designed living space, soaring ceilings, an elevator serving all three levels, and beautiful water views throughout. A deeded 60-foot deepwater boat slip--one of the largest in the community--conveys with the property, providing effortless access to Charleston Harbor and beyond.The location is equally impressive, with convenient access to Highway 61, Porter-Gaud, Downtown Charleston, top-rated schools, and an array of dining, shopping, and everyday amenitiIts strategic location provides remarkably easy access to the Peninsula and surrounding areas, often making the commute more convenient than many downtown addresses. From the moment you enter, the home showcases a refined blend of craftsmanship and coastal sophistication. A slate-tiled foyer, soaring ceilings, and gleaming walnut floors create a welcoming first impression. Recent improvements include fresh interior paint, refinished flooring, new LED recessed lighting with integrated night-light features, and new exterior fans on the porches. The first level offers two bedrooms, two full baths, a media room opening to a Charleston-style courtyard, and a versatile space ideal for dining, working, or relaxing. A custom trim package is showcased throughout this level and continues across the home, while 2x6 construction and abundant built-in closet storage further reflect the quality of the home's craftsmanship. The main living level is filled with natural light and features a distinctive coal basket fireplace, with double French doors fitted with phantom screens opening to a covered porch overlooking the marina. The adjoining dining area flows seamlessly into the chef's kitchen, appointed with honed Carrara marble and soapstone-quartz countertops, custom cabinetry, a Sub-Zero refrigerator, Wolf range, Viking hood, Bosch dishwasher, and white porcelain farmhouse sink. A bedroom or study with Juliet balcony and a half bath complete this level. Upstairs, the vaulted primary suite provides a private retreat with a white-washed paneled ceiling and private balcony overlooking the marina and river. The suite includes a custom walk-in closet and luxurious stone-tiled bath with soaking tub, dual vanities, separate water closet, and oversized walk-in shower. A second guest suite with private bath and a dedicated laundry room complete the top level. True stone tile adds a timeless finish to all of the home's bathrooms. Outdoor spaces are designed for relaxed Lowcountry living, with custom copper gas lanterns, multiple porches, mature palms, and a beautifully landscaped walled Charleston courtyard featuring brick and bluestone hardscaping. The courtyard also offers the potential to add a pool, creating an even more private outdoor retreat. With its architectural pedigree, exceptional craftsmanship, premium finishes, deeded deepwater slip, and enviable proximity to Downtown Charleston, Charleston Harbor, area beaches, and Porter-Gaud, 9 Transom Court offers a rare opportunity to enjoy sophisticated waterfront living with the convenience of an exceptionally connected location.

Buildable deep water lot with a 50ft face dock! This lot offers the opportunity to custom build the home of your dreams, or simply a beautiful location for your yacht. This lot is less than 10 minutes to historic downtown Charleston, 9 miles to Folly Beach, and centrally located. Perfect for a Porter-Gaud parent, boat lover, or buyer looking for marina living. Ripley Light, the full-service marina is just off of the Ashley River and is a straight shot offshore. There is no time limit to build. Two tax map numbers are included: 421-11-00-263 as to lot SF-8 and 421-11-00-093 as to dock unit CS-A3.
